Fish recorded near this station
Sampled at this station's reachNepaug R Nr Nepaug, CT. has documented fish occurrence data from USGS Presence/Absence sampling at this monitoring station's reach (COMID 6109457). The dataset includes 10 species with recorded observations.
Species include: white sucker (Catostomus commersonii), tessellated darter (Etheostoma olmstedi), common shiner (Luxilus cornutus), largemouth bass (Micropterus salmoides), rainbow trout (Oncorhynchus mykiss), and 5 others.
- White Sucker Catostomus commersonii
- Tessellated Darter Etheostoma olmstedi
- Common Shiner Luxilus cornutus
- Largemouth Bass Micropterus salmoides
- Rainbow Trout Oncorhynchus mykiss
- Blacknose Dace Rhinichthys atratulus
- Longnose Dace Rhinichthys cataractae
- Brown Trout Salmo trutta
- Brook Trout Salvelinus fontinalis
- Creek Chub Semotilus atromaculatus
